Output 8440d5f1662a7fa57335e09151cd32852e978a7e24e0be92621ff1170f3eef25:1

value
642240
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d7d60c2acc89c5f49d600b3e78c87139c9c79fa OP_EQUALVERIFY OP_CHECKSIG
address
1Du8UToqz8EEqn5dXFCNANMjxfidqgn8s4
transaction
8440d5f1662a7fa57335e09151cd32852e978a7e24e0be92621ff1170f3eef25
spent
true